Munster have today confirmed that they will play London Irish in a pre-season game at Musgrave Park.
The fixture with former Munster coach Declan Kidney’s exiles takes place in Cork on Saturday, September 13. Munster play Connacht in Galway a week later.
It will be the ninth time in 12 seasons that the two sides have met in the build up to their respective seasons.
Once again, the sides will compete for the Jack Wakefield trophy, named in honour of the young London Irish fan that passed away 14 years ago.
When the teams met in 2018, Munster ran out victorious on a 32-28 scoreline thanks to tries from Mike Sherry (2), Darren Sweetnam, Brian Scott and Dan Goggin.
It will be the second time that Kidney, who led Munster to two European Cup titles, will bring London Irish to has native Cork.
